Cloverdale Township is one of thirteen townships in Putnam County, Indiana. As of the 2020 census, its population was 3,887 (down from 3,929 at 2010 [3]) and it contained 1,698 housing units. [4] Cloverdale Township was organized in 1846. [5]
Cloverdale is served by locally owned and based Endeavor Communications, formerly Clay County Rural Telephone Cooperative, which serves over 10,000 members. [10] An alternative to the local phone company for internet service, PDS Wireless is locally owned an operated and serving Cloverdale and some outlying areas.

A look at all member schools in the Western Indiana Conference, 2019-2024. The Western Indiana Conference is the name of two IHSAA-sanctioned conferences based in West Central Indiana. The first formed as an eight-team league that formed as a basketball league in 1944 as the West Central Conference. [1]
